Sun unveiled the Sun Fire x4500, known previously under 'Thumper' codename. Its compact dual Opteron rack server, 4U high, packed with 48 SATA-II drives. Yes, when standard for 4U server is four to eight harddisks, Thumper delivers forty eight HDDs with 24 TB of raw storage. And it will double within the year, when 1TB drives will be sold.
